Select Switching
> Multicast > MLD Snooping > MLD VLAN Configuration.
8. 
Use VLAN ID to set the VLAN IDs for which MLD snooping is enabled.
9. 
Use Admin Mode to enable MLD snooping for the specified VLAN ID.
10. 
Use Fast Leave Admin Mode to enable or disable the MLD snooping fast leave mode for 
the specified VLAN ID.
11. 
Use Group Membership Interval to set the value for group membership interval of MLD 
snooping for the specified VLAN ID. 
The valid range is (Maximum Response Time + 1) to 3600.
12. 
Use Maximum Response Time to set the value for the maximum response time of MLD 
snooping for the specified VLAN ID. 
The valid range is 1 to (Group Membership Interval –1). Its value must be less than group 
membership interval value.
13. 
Use Multicast Router Expiry Time to set the value for the multicast router expiry time of 
MLD snooping for the specified VLAN ID. 
The valid range is 0 to 3600.
14. 
Click the Apply button.
The updated configuration is sent to the switch.
